Authentic Greek Chicken Souvlaki Recipe
If you’re looking for a delicious and satisfying dish that brings the flavors of Greece to your kitchen, then this authentic Greek Chicken Souvlaki recipe is just what you need! This dish is perfect for busy weeknights or when you’re entertaining friends and family. The combination of tender, marinated chicken and vibrant vegetables makes it a standout meal that everyone will love.
What makes this recipe truly special is not just its incredible flavor, but also how easy it is to prepare. With simple ingredients and straightforward steps, you can whip up this delightful dish in no time. Trust me, once you try this recipe, it will become a staple in your home!
Why You’ll Love This Recipe
- Quick to Prepare: With just 15 minutes of prep time, you can have this meal on the table in no time.
- Family-Friendly: Kids and adults alike will enjoy the tender chicken and colorful veggies.
- Make-Ahead Friendly: Marinate the chicken ahead of time for even more flavor!
- Fresh Flavors: The bright notes from lemon juice and herbs make each bite refreshing.
- Versatile Serving Options: Perfect with pita bread, over rice, or as part of a salad.

Ingredients You’ll Need
This authentic Greek Chicken Souvlaki recipe uses simple, wholesome ingredients that are easy to find. Let’s gather everything we need for a wonderful meal!
For the Chicken Marinade
- 1.5 lbs boneless, skinless chicken breasts, cut into chunks
- 1/4 cup olive oil
- 1/4 cup lemon juice
- 4 cloves garlic, minced
- 1 tablespoon dried oregano
- 1 teaspoon dried thyme
- Salt and pepper, to taste
For the Skewers
- 1 red onion, cut into chunks
- 1 red bell pepper, cut into chunks
- 1 green bell pepper, cut into chunks
- Wooden skewers, soaked in water for 30 minutes
Variations
This recipe is wonderfully flexible! You can easily switch things up based on your preferences or what you have on hand.
- Swap the protein: Try using turkey or firm tofu instead of chicken for a different twist!
- Add more veggies: Feel free to include mushrooms, zucchini, or cherry tomatoes for extra color and flavor.
- Spice it up: Add a pinch of chili flakes to the marinade if you like a bit of heat.
- Make it Mediterranean: Serve with olives and feta cheese on the side for an authentic touch.
How to Make Authentic Greek Chicken Souvlaki Recipe
Step 1: Marinate the Chicken
Start by preparing that delicious marinade! In a large bowl, combine olive oil, lemon juice, minced garlic, oregano, thyme, salt, and pepper. Whisk everything together until well mixed. Add the chicken chunks to the bowl and ensure they are well-coated in the marinade. Cover and let it marinate for at least 30 minutes (or even overnight!) in the fridge. This step is key as it infuses the chicken with all those wonderful flavors.
Step 2: Prep the Skewers
While your chicken marinates, it’s time to prepare your skewers! After soaking your wooden skewers for about 30 minutes—this helps prevent them from burning on the grill—thread the marinated chicken pieces onto each skewer. Alternate with chunks of red onion and bell peppers for added color and taste. This not only makes your dish visually appealing but also ensures that each bite is bursting with flavor.
Step 3: Grill the Souvlaki
Preheat your grill over medium-high heat. Once hot, place your skewers on the grill and cook them for about 10-15 minutes, turning occasionally until all sides are slightly charred and cooked through. The goal here is to achieve that beautiful grilled texture while keeping the chicken juicy inside.
Step 4: Serve It Up!
Once cooked to perfection, remove the skewers from the grill. Serve them warm alongside warm pita bread and creamy tzatziki sauce for dipping! A fresh salad or some roasted vegetables make excellent side dishes too. Enjoy every bite of this authentic Greek Chicken Souvlaki recipe—it’s sure to become one of your new favorites!
Pro Tips for Making Authentic Greek Chicken Souvlaki Recipe
Making chicken souvlaki is a delightful experience, and with these tips, you’ll achieve that perfect flavor and texture!
-
Marinate the chicken longer: Allowing the chicken to marinate for at least 2 hours (or overnight) enhances the flavors deeply, making each bite truly delicious.
-
Use fresh herbs: If possible, opt for fresh oregano and thyme instead of dried. Fresh herbs pack a punch of flavor that can elevate your dish significantly.
-
Soak skewers properly: Soaking wooden skewers prevents them from burning on the grill. This simple step ensures that your souvlaki stays intact and juicy!
-
Preheat your grill: A well-preheated grill creates those beautiful char marks and sears the meat quickly. This not only adds flavor but also helps keep the chicken moist.
-
Don’t overcrowd the skewers: Leaving some space between pieces allows for even cooking and ensures that each piece gets that lovely grilled texture.
How to Serve Authentic Greek Chicken Souvlaki Recipe
Serving your authentic Greek chicken souvlaki is just as important as making it! Present it in a way that’s both appealing and inviting to share with friends and family.
Garnishes
- Fresh parsley: Sprinkle chopped parsley over the souvlaki for a burst of color and freshness.
- Lemon wedges: Serve with lemon wedges on the side to give everyone an option for an extra zesty kick.
- Chopped tomatoes or cucumbers: These add a refreshing crunch that complements the savory flavors wonderfully.
Side Dishes
-
Greek Salad: A classic combination of cucumbers, tomatoes, red onions, olives, and feta (optional), dressed with olive oil and oregano. It’s refreshing and balances well with the richness of the souvlaki.
-
Tzatziki Sauce: This creamy yogurt dip made with cucumber, garlic, lemon juice, and dill is a must-have alongside your souvlaki. Its coolness complements the grilled chicken perfectly.
-
Roasted Vegetables: A mix of seasonal vegetables roasted until tender adds a colorful array to your meal. Think bell peppers, zucchini, and eggplant – they’re deliciously sweet when grilled!
-
Pita Bread: Serve warm pita on the side for wrapping up those tasty chunks of chicken. It’s perfect for scooping up tzatziki sauce too!
With these tips and serving suggestions, you’re all set to enjoy a delightful gathering around this authentic Greek Chicken Souvlaki recipe! Happy cooking!

Make Ahead and Storage
This Authentic Greek Chicken Souvlaki recipe is perfect for meal prep! You can easily make it ahead of time, ensuring you have delicious grilled chicken ready for your weeknight dinners or gatherings.
Storing Leftovers
- Store any leftover chicken souvlaki in an airtight container in the refrigerator.
- Consume within 3-4 days for the best flavor and freshness.
- If you have leftover tzatziki sauce, keep it in a separate container to maintain its creamy texture.
Freezing
- To freeze, let the chicken cool completely before transferring it to a freezer-safe bag or container.
- Label the bag with the date and use within 2-3 months for optimal quality.
- Thaw in the refrigerator overnight before reheating.
Reheating
- Reheat chicken souvlaki in a skillet over medium heat until warmed through.
- Alternatively, you can microwave it for quick reheating, but be cautious not to overcook it as this may dry it out.
- Serve with fresh pita and tzatziki for the best experience!
FAQs
Here are some common questions about this recipe that might help you out.
Can I use other proteins for this Authentic Greek Chicken Souvlaki Recipe?
Absolutely! While chicken is traditional, you can substitute with turkey or even firm tofu for a vegetarian option. Just adjust cooking times accordingly.
What sides pair well with Authentic Greek Chicken Souvlaki Recipe?
This dish pairs wonderfully with a Greek salad, roasted vegetables, or even some fluffy rice. Don’t forget the warm pita and tzatziki sauce!
How long should I marinate the chicken?
For best results, marinate the chicken for at least 30 minutes; however, if you have more time, letting it marinate overnight will enhance the flavors even more!
Can I grill these skewers indoors?
Yes! If you don’t have access to an outdoor grill, you can use a grill pan on your stovetop. Just ensure to preheat it well before adding your skewers.
Is this recipe suitable for a gluten-free diet?
Yes! This Authentic Greek Chicken Souvlaki recipe is naturally gluten-free as long as you serve it with gluten-free pita or enjoy it on its own!
Final Thoughts
I hope you enjoy making this Authentic Greek Chicken Souvlaki recipe as much as I do! It’s a delightful way to bring a taste of Greece into your kitchen. The tender meat paired with fresh veggies and creamy tzatziki is sure to impress family and friends alike. Happy cooking, and don’t forget to share your creations!
Authentic Greek Chicken Souvlaki Recipe
Experience the vibrant flavors of Greece with this Authentic Greek Chicken Souvlaki Recipe. This quick and easy dish features tender, marinated chicken skewers grilled to perfection, paired with colorful vegetables. Ideal for busy weeknights or entertaining, each bite bursts with freshness thanks to a zesty marinade of lemon juice and aromatic herbs. Serve it with warm pita bread and creamy tzatziki sauce for a delightful meal that brings the Mediterranean right to your kitchen. Perfect for meal prep, this recipe is sure to become a family favorite!
- Prep Time: 15 minutes
- Cook Time: 15 minutes
- Total Time: 30 minutes
- Yield: Serves approximately 4 people 1x
- Category: Main
- Method: Grilling
- Cuisine: Greek
Ingredients
- 1.5 lbs boneless, skinless chicken breasts
- 1/4 cup olive oil
- 1/4 cup lemon juice
- 4 cloves garlic, minced
- 1 tablespoon dried oregano
- 1 teaspoon dried thyme
- Salt and pepper, to taste
- 1 red onion, cut into chunks
- 1 red bell pepper, cut into chunks
- 1 green bell pepper, cut into chunks
Instructions
- Marinate the Chicken: In a bowl, combine olive oil, lemon juice, minced garlic, oregano, thyme, salt, and pepper. Add chicken chunks and coat well. Cover and refrigerate for at least 30 minutes (or overnight).
- Prep the Skewers: Soak wooden skewers in water for 30 minutes. Thread marinated chicken pieces onto skewers alternating with red onion and bell peppers.
- Grill the Souvlaki: Preheat grill to medium-high heat. Grill skewers for 10-15 minutes, turning occasionally until cooked through and slightly charred.
- Serve: Remove from grill and serve warm with pita bread and tzatziki sauce.
Nutrition
- Serving Size: 2 skewers (approximately 200g)
- Calories: 335
- Sugar: 2g
- Sodium: 300mg
- Fat: 16g
- Saturated Fat: 2g
- Unsaturated Fat: 14g
- Trans Fat: 0g
- Carbohydrates: 10g
- Fiber: 2g
- Protein: 40g
- Cholesterol: 120mg
